I haven't logged onto the site in almost a year now. Since SC2 started to dominate the site, I haven't had the fervor that I used to in watching pro gaming. Maybe a game here or there, but nothing like what Brood War did to me. I log on today, having watched Nuke's commentary of the last OSL finals ever, and write my first comment in years, to say thank you, Brood War. I am both saddened at the end of something that has meant so much to me in my life, and brought me such joy, as a vessel for which I met great friends and shared wonderful memories, but at the same time in awe of how Brood War still has the enormous power to captivate, even after fourteen years.

I began watching Brood War in 2009, one of the worst years of my life. My first video of a pro game I still remember; it was Jaedong vs Movie on Heartbreak Ridge, commentated by HuskyStarcraft, back when he would mumble, back when he was still going crazy over every hundredth subscriber. Dragoon rush; crazy cheese, I still remember. Two summers filled with Starcraft, posting on teamliquid my replays that I uploaded to repdepot; playing hour long games of TvP, watching the streams online. I remember my favorite OSL final of all time, Jaedong vs Fantasy, the comeback series. I remember listening to triple commentaries with Cholera, Klazart, those legends. When it was late, sometimes I would go play the mutalisk training map, just to take my mind off things. When SC2 came out, I wasn't sure what would happen. I grew sad as I realized that no amount of clinging to the old ways would stop SC2, in itself a hugely enjoyable game, from overtaking it. It was honestly depressing. to see the slow, agonizing death of something I had grown to love so much, and seeing the faces of commentators and audience members, still keeping the old traditions alive, made it seem like Broodwar was a dying patient, put on life support.

I never thought it would truly end, though. When it came to such things, I just tried not to think of BW ever ending, and even drifted away from the game. However, when I realized that it truly was ending, and that the long, fruitful life of this giving tree was coming to an end, I knew I had to pay my homages. Today, I come to do so; the cheeky dark templar ending to Brood War's competitive lifetime makes me both chuckle and sob at the same time. Perhaps an hour-long game featuring every unit and ending in a climactic battle would have been legendary, but at the same time, the memories of losing to DTs, and building them to crush unknowing souls, leave powerful pangs of nostalgia in my mind.

Thank you so much, Brood War. What a difference you've made in my life.
